Latest Trends in Artificial Intelligence

  1. Explainable AI (XAI): AI models have often been criticized for their "black-box" nature. XAI seeks to make AI systems more transparent and interpretable, enabling users to understand the reasoning behind AI decisions. This is crucial for sectors like healthcare and finance, where decision-making needs to be explained.
  2. AI in Healthcare: AI is making significant strides in healthcare. It's being used for medical imaging interpretation, drug discovery, patient risk assessment, and even personalized treatment recommendations. This trend has the potential to save lives and reduce healthcare costs.
  3. AI in Natural Language Processing (NLP): Recent advancements in NLP have led to AI models that can understand and generate human language with remarkable accuracy. This has implications for customer service chatbots, language translation, content generation, and more.
  4. AI in Autonomous Vehicles: Self-driving cars have moved closer to reality, thanks to AI and machine learning. Companies like Tesla and Waymo are pushing the boundaries of autonomous vehicle technology, which can revolutionize transportation and reduce accidents.
  5. AI in Financial Services: The finance industry is using AI for fraud detection, algorithmic trading, and credit scoring. AI's ability to analyze vast amounts of financial data in real-time can lead to more informed decisions and increased efficiency.
  6. AI in Education: AI-powered educational tools are personalizing learning experiences for students, providing tailored recommendations, and automating administrative tasks for teachers. This can improve educational outcomes and streamline administrative processes.
  7. AI in Sustainability: AI is being used to address environmental challenges, such as climate change and resource management. It can optimize energy consumption, predict and manage natural disasters, and enhance environmental monitoring.

Potential Impacts on Industries and Society

  1. Improved Efficiency: AI can automate repetitive tasks, reducing the need for human intervention and enhancing efficiency across industries. This can lead to cost savings and increased productivity.
  2. Enhanced Healthcare: AI's ability to analyze medical data quickly and accurately can lead to earlier disease detection, personalized treatment plans, and improved patient care.
  3. Safer Transportation: Autonomous vehicles have the potential to reduce accidents caused by human error, making transportation safer and more efficient.
  4. Personalized Services: AI-driven personalization in various industries, from e-commerce to entertainment, can enhance customer experiences and satisfaction.
  5. Economic Disruption: As AI automates tasks, it may disrupt traditional job markets, necessitating a shift in workforce skills and job roles.
  6. Ethical Considerations: The use of AI in sensitive areas, like law enforcement or healthcare, raises ethical concerns regarding privacy, bias, and transparency. Society will need to establish regulations and ethical guidelines for AI applications.
  7. Sustainability: AI's potential in optimizing resource usage and monitoring environmental changes can contribute to a more sustainable and environmentally conscious future.
